**Onboarding: The Pipwhistle cron drift incident**

Read this before touching schedulers. Last quarter, Pipwhistle's nightly rollup jobs drifted 11 minutes over six weeks. Root cause: the scheduler host synced time from a decommissioned peer and silently fell back to its hardware clock. Fix: all cron hosts now sync against the Fenhall time pool, with drift alerts at 2 seconds. Never add a cron host outside the pool. To unlock the scheduler admin console during your first rotation, use the recovery passphrase below.

vault phrase of hadup-yadug = raldor-ulaox

Present: R. Okafor (Chair), M. Lindqvist, T. Barrow.

Agenda: Marketing budget reduction.

Decision: Q3 marketing spend cut 22% effective immediately. Sponsorship of the Darrowfield trade fair cancelled. Digital campaigns for the Solace line paused; brand retainer with Quillmark Agency renegotiated. Headcount unaffected this quarter. Lindqvist to present revised allocation at next board session. Barrow flagged risk to the Meridale launch; noted, accepted.

The board should read the following note before circulation of these minutes.

management briefing: Only 7 of the 100 pilot accounts renewed Zorath, so a churn review is set for April 15.

Handover: EXIF scrubber (Pixwipe)

Welcome aboard. Pixwipe strips EXIF metadata from all user uploads before they hit the CDN bucket. It runs as a sidecar next to the upload gateway in the Brelland cluster. Key things: GPS tags are always removed, orientation tags are preserved and re-applied, and ICC profiles pass through untouched. Failures go to a quarantine queue, never to storage. Deploys happen via the standard pipeline; Marla owns approvals until you're ramped. The current production configuration values are as follows.

deployment values, yageg-hahog:
[fenael]
team = rusdor
access_code = ac_fdc799
owner = gorir.rusion
host = fenael.braskdata.corp
port = 9090
peer = frador.crelvocloud.corp
salt = ca6ea09f
pin = 2958